How Mitochondria Dictate The Metabolism & Tissue Storage

Mitochondria, known as the "powerhouses for the body , play a key role in how your body processes fuel and stores fat. In essence, these tiny compartments are responsible for cellular respiration – converting energy sources into usable fuel that your cells can use . A impaired number or functionality of mitochondria can contribute to metabolic slowdown , making it more challenging to burn stored adipose tissue and promoting excess fat build-up. In contrast , having numerous and healthy mitochondria supports a improved metabolism and promotes successful fat burning . In short, mitochondrial efficiency is integral to controlling a balanced energy balance and managing fat storage.

Release Body's Vitality : A Handbook to Optimizing Mitochondrial Function

Your body's mitochondria are critical for producing vitality at the cellular level. Declining cellular operation can result in exhaustion , reduced performance , and accelerated deterioration. Fortunately, there are various methods to support cellular function. These include optimizing your diet with nutrient-rich provisions like produce, leafy greens , and healthy oils , incorporating regular exercise to stimulate cellular creation , and addressing any underlying health conditions that may be influencing their efficiency. Additionally, consider supplementation with coQ10 , PQ, or L-carnitine to provide additional support for cellular health .
